Title: Indian antiquities: or, Dissertations, relative to the ancient geographical divisions- of Hindostan... Volume 2: commencing the survey of the theology of Hindostan and considering that theology, principally, in its physical and symbolical allusions
Description: London, Printed for the author, and sold by W. Richardson, 1794. 400pp.illustrated with 2 figures in text + folding frontispiece ("An ancient Persian fire-temple") + 5 plates out of text of which 3 folding ("Callee or the Black Goddess-", "Sculpture on an ancient Mausoleum at Persepolis", "An ancient sacrifice to the Sun-", 2 views of a temple at Dindara the ancient Tentara in Upper Egypt, "The Matse Avatar"), 1st edition, nice modern half-cloth binding, some foxing but text always very well readable, 22cm. 3 library stamps (at first and last page as well as at verso of the frontispiece), good condition, [This volume contains: "Dissertation II: The theology of Hindostan: comprehending the history of the rise, progress, and diffusion, of superstition, during the most early periods, in Asia" (pp.1-395), Appendix (p.396), Ode to Mithra sung by the Persian army after engagement (pp.397-400)], X80079
